Kooper Conway, Rigby Bauer, Aspen Shaffer and Reagan Warren are this week’s Leskovar Honda Athletes of the Week.

Conway takes home the boys’ honor after winning the 2026 Mile High Little League Home Run Derby last week. The 12-year-old player on the Francone Ranch Yankees blasted 16 bombs to win the title in a crowded field of home run hitters.

Conway was also a key member for the 2025 Mile High All-Star team that advanced to the Montana state championship series, which was played in Butte. He was clutch at the plate and solid with his glove in the field.

Bauer, Shaffer and Warren share the honor after being nominated by coaches of the Copper City Softball Little League.

While the spotlight often shines on players making big plays on the field, this week’s recognition goes to three Butte High Bulldogs who proved that a team’s success is built just as much behind the scenes. Bauer, Shaffer Reagan Warren played invaluable roles during the Bulldogs’ trip to Missoula for the Class AA State tournament.

Although they may not have filled the stat sheet, their impact was felt in every inning and every moment in the dugout. Throughout the tournament, these athletes embodied what it truly means to be part of a team. They assisted with warming up fielders, shagging balls during drills, and stayed ready to contribute in any way they were needed. Their willingness to step in and do the little things helped the team stay prepared and focused.

More importantly, they were a constant source of energy and encouragement. Their positivity helped build confidence and unity when it mattered most. Their selfless attitude and commitment did not go unnoticed. These three athletes demonstrated that success isn’t just about individual performance. It is about doing whatever it takes to support the team.
